The Matriarch Boss Battle: A Multi-Squad Nightmare
The Matriarch represents one of the steepest gear and skill checks in the game. It makes standard encounters feel like target practice and towers over the Queen, acting as a walking fortress that actively shifts the ecosystem of whatever map she enters.
Mechanics & Threat Profile
You can't just stumble upon the Matriarch by accident. Players must monitor the deployment screen for a specific "Matriarch Event" modifier before dropping in. Once on the ground, a massive red light beaming from her head section signals her location.
Fighting her on level ground is usually a death sentence. The Matriarch utilizes aggressive area-denial tools: gas mortars that drain player stamina and flashbangs that completely blind squads caught out of position. Worse, she serves as a mobile command hub, continuously summoning lesser ARC units—such as Leapers, flying Wasps, and explosive Rocketeers—to swarm and flush players out of cover.
Combat Strategy
To bring her down, positioning is everything. On maps like the Dam Battlegrounds, seasoned squads rush to claim high ground like the Pipeline Tower. Elevating your position forces her homing missiles to smash into the rock walls below you rather than wiping your team.

In terms of firepower, shooting her heavily armored legs is a complete waste of ammunition. Players must use high-impact weapons like the Hullcracker Launcher to blow the armor plates off her upper hull and knees. Doing so eventually exposes a glowing red Head Core. Once that core is visible, every player must pivot and focus fire on that single point.
The Loot Extract Grind
When the Matriarch finally falls, she drops a massive, glowing spherical core. Inside this debris field lies a goldmine: Advanced ARC Powercells, ARC Performance Steel, and the mandatory Matriarch Reactor. It also holds a highly sought-after chance to drop the Aphelion blueprint itself.
Because only one core drops per boss, the aftermath of the fight transforms into a psychological horror show. Squads that just fought side-by-side to bring down the machine instantly turn on one another. The extraction points nearby instantly become high-stakes, shoot-on-sight PvP zones. If you are lucky enough to grab the blueprint, the very first thing you must do is slide it into your safe pocket; dying with a legendary schematic in your standard inventory is a heartbreak you won't easily recover from.
The Aphelion Rifle Performance: Precision Over Power
Once you have successfully extracted the materials and upgraded your Gunsmith workbench to Level 3, you can finally assemble the Aphelion. Crafting it isn't cheap; it demands 3x Magnetic Accelerators, 3x Complex Gun Parts, and 1x Matriarch Reactor.
Crafting the Aphelion (Gunsmith Level 3):
├── 3 × Magnetic Accelerator
├── 3 × Complex Gun Parts
└── 1 × Matriarch Reactor (Guaranteed Boss Drop)

Hard Numbers and In-Game Stats
The Aphelion is classified as a Legendary Experimental Battle Rifle. It doesn't behave like a standard bullet-hose; instead, it operates as a high-precision utility weapon. Here is how its baseline performance shapes up:
-
Damage: 24% / 40 (Base per shot)
-
Headshot Multiplier: 2x
-
Magazine Size: 10 Rounds
-
Firing Mode: Two-Round Burst
-
Range / Stability: 76% / 88%
-
Ammo Type: Energy Clips
-
Mod Slots: 2 (Grip and Stock)
Strengths in Battle
The Aphelion functions like a literal laser beam. Because of its 76% range and 88% stability, it excels at mid-to-long range engagements where target discipline is rewarded. Its primary identity is its Strong ARC Armor Penetration. A single, well-placed two-round burst can completely strip the heavy protective plates off elite ARC machines that would normally eat multiple magazines of medium rifle ammo. Furthermore, the high-velocity energy rounds carry a notable kinetic impact, capable of knocking back or disrupting annoying aerial threats like Hornets or incoming Rocketeers mid-flight.
Limitations to Consider
The weapon is intentionally balanced to prevent it from breaking the game. With a tiny 10-round magazine, you only get 5 bursts before needing to slide in a new energy clip. This means its raw, sustained damage output against raw health bars (once armor is removed) is lower than traditional firearms.
It is also an "Experimental" tier weapon, meaning it cannot be upgraded after crafting, and it only features 2 attachment slots compared to the standard 3 or 4 found on lower-tier weapons. If you get caught in a chaotic, close-quarters panic scenario against an aggressive squad or a pack of Leapers, the Aphelion will quickly fall behind lighter, faster-firing SMGs or shotguns.
The Verdict
The Aphelion is a specialized tool for the disciplined marksman. It is designed to dismantle heavy robotic defenses from a safe distance, making it an invaluable asset for team-based PvE runs. Just make sure you pair it with a reliable, high-capacity secondary weapon to handle the frantic close-up fights when things inevitably get messy.
